“Free” always has some kind of costs, especially when there are real costs involved in it… Free VPN’s are generally a waste of time and are not really free, there is a cost you are “paying” in some way whether you realize it or not… most likely in advertising or have your data mined (hopefully anonymously).

If you need a VPN, get a paid one… ProtonVPN is excellent, but when I talk to people I find few really NEED a VPN, they just think they do… Why do you think you need a VPN?

There are almost no proper non-sketchy free VPNs, and it is for good reasons. The only good reputable free offerings are from Proton and Windscribe. I’m not very sure about Proton allowing P2P connections on free tier. It disconnects in my Windows app. But you can try. Windscribe has 10GB limits.
